Re: [PATCH v6 29/43] arm64: RME: Always use 4k pages for realms

>> Always split up huge pages to avoid problems managing huge pages. There
>> are two issues currently:
>>
>> 1. The uABI for the VMM allows populating memory on 4k boundaries even
>> if the underlying allocator (e.g. hugetlbfs) is using a larger page
>> size. Using a memfd for private allocations will push this issue onto
>> the VMM as it will need to respect the granularity of the allocator.
>>
>> 2. The guest is able to request arbitrary ranges to be remapped as
>> shared. Again with a memfd approach it will be up to the VMM to deal
>> with the complexity and either overmap (need the huge mapping and add
>> an additional 'overlapping' shared mapping) or reject the request as
>> invalid due to the use of a huge page allocator.
>>
>> For now just break everything down to 4k pages in the RMM controlled
>> stage 2.

> Since a memory abort is specific to a vCPU instead of a VM, so
> vcpu_is_rec()
> instead of kvm_is_realm() is more accurate for the check. Besides, it looks
> duplicate to the check added by "PATCH[20/43] arm64: RME: Runtime faulting
> of memory", which is as below.
>
> /* FIXME: We shouldn't need to disable this for realms */
> if (vma_pagesize == PAGE_SIZE && !(force_pte || device ||
> kvm_is_realm(kvm))) {
>
> 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
> Can be
> dropped now.
Indeed, thanks for that - one less FIXME ;)
